Tax is assessed on a QTIP trust upon the death of the second spouse. If the total estate of the second spouse (including the QTIP trust) does not exceed the exemption amount in effect at the time, then no tax will be paid. To the extent that the addition of the QTIP to the second spouse's estate causes tax liability, that liability should be paid by the beneficiaries of the QTIP trust.

It depends on your policy. Your liability coverage for an accident that doesn't involve your car is a million because of that umbrella policy. For an automobile accident, your total coverage is probably 1.3 million, but might be less because of an exclusion in either policy about duplicate coverage. That's not a common exclusion, though it is possible. It depends upon your policy. You should have received a copy of your policy when you paid for your coverage. If you don't have a copy, or don't understand it, call your agent or insurance company.

Federal estate tax applies to the total value of a deceased person's estate, including assets like a jointly owned home. When a home is jointly owned, the portion of the property attributed to the deceased is included in their estate for tax purposes. The tax is assessed based on the total estate value exceeding the exemption limit, which was $12.92 million for individuals in 2023. Estate tax rates can range from 18% to 40% depending on the value of the estate above the exemption threshold.
